news 2026/4/23 12:41:59

解锁多模态AI潜能:SLAM-LLM深度学习框架深度解析

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
解锁多模态AI潜能:SLAM-LLM深度学习框架深度解析

解锁多模态AI潜能:SLAM-LLM深度学习框架深度解析

【免费下载链接】SLAM-LLMSpeech, Language, Audio, Music Processing with Large Language Model项目地址: https://gitcode.com/gh_mirrors/sl/SLAM-LLM

在人工智能技术飞速发展的今天,多模态AI工具包正成为推动技术创新的重要引擎。SLAM-LLM(Speech, Language, Audio, Music Large Language Model)作为一个专为语音、语言、音频和音乐处理设计的深度学习框架,为开发者和研究人员提供了强大的多模态建模能力。这个开源项目不仅简化了复杂任务的开发流程,更为实现真正意义上的智能交互奠定了坚实基础。

🎯 核心特性展示:构建智能多模态系统

SLAM-LLM的核心架构体现了现代深度学习框架的精妙设计。通过整合多种模态数据,该框架能够实现从语音输入到文本输出的完整处理流程。

多模态融合机制:框架通过线性投影层将语音特征与文本提示完美融合,形成统一的语义表示。这种设计使得模型能够同时处理历史对话上下文和实时语音输入,实现真正意义上的智能交互。

模块化设计优势

  • 编码器模块(src/slam_llm/models/encoder.py):支持多种语音编码器,包括Whisper、WavLM、AVHubert等
  • 投影器模块(src/slam_llm/models/projector.py):实现不同模态特征的有效对齐
  • 语言模型核心(src/slam_llm/models/slam_model.py):基于大型语言模型构建推理引擎

🚀 快速上手指南:搭建你的第一个多模态应用

环境准备

git clone https://gitcode.com/gh_mirrors/sl/SLAM-LLM cd SLAM-LLM pip install -r requirements.txt

基础配置: 项目采用Hydra配置管理系统,通过examples目录下的各类配置文件(如examples/asr_librispeech/conf/prompt.yaml)可以快速配置模型参数和训练策略。

快速启动

# 使用预配置的脚本启动训练 bash examples/asr_librispeech/scripts/finetune_whisper_large_linear_vicuna_7b.sh

💼 应用场景解析:多模态AI的无限可能

智能语音助手开发: 利用examples/s2s/目录下的语音到语音转换模块,可以构建支持多轮对话的智能助手。

跨语言翻译系统: 基于examples/st_covost2/的多语言对话框架,能够实现语音到文本的实时翻译,支持多种语言组合。

音频内容理解: 通过examples/slam_aac/的自动化音频标注功能,可以对音乐、环境音等音频内容进行智能分析和描述。

音乐生成与分析: examples/mc_musiccaps/模块专门针对音乐描述任务优化,能够理解音乐的情感色彩和风格特征。

🔧 进阶使用技巧:释放框架全部潜力

分布式训练优化: 项目支持PyTorch DDP和Fairseq FSDP两种并行策略,通过src/slam_llm/utils/deepspeed_utils.py实现高效的大规模训练。

自定义模型集成: 开发者可以通过src/slam_llm/models/目录下的模块化接口,轻松集成新的编码器或语言模型。

性能监控与调优: 内置丰富的性能指标计算工具(src/slam_llm/utils/compute_wer.py),帮助持续优化模型性能。

通过SLAM-LLM这个强大的多模态AI工具包,开发者可以快速构建各种智能应用,从基础的语音识别到复杂的多模态对话系统,真正实现了"一次开发,多种应用"的理想目标。无论是学术研究还是商业应用,这个深度学习框架都能为你的项目提供坚实的技术支撑。

【免费下载链接】SLAM-LLMSpeech, Language, Audio, Music Processing with Large Language Model项目地址: https://gitcode.com/gh_mirrors/sl/SLAM-LLM

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/18 13:50:49

CLI命令大全:命令行操作速查手册

ms-swift:大模型时代的命令行操作系统 在AI研发的日常中,你是否经历过这样的场景?为了微调一个70亿参数的模型,你需要手动下载权重、清洗数据集、配置复杂的训练脚本、调试分布式设置,最后还要搭建推理服务接口——整个…

作者头像 李华
网站建设 2026/4/19 2:46:12

轻松获取PingFang SC Regular字体:完整下载与使用指南 [特殊字符]

轻松获取PingFang SC Regular字体:完整下载与使用指南 🎨 【免费下载链接】PingFangSCRegular字体资源下载 探索PingFang SC Regular字体的魅力,这是一套专为现代设计和开发需求打造的中文字体。本资源库提供了多种格式的字体文件&#xff0c…

作者头像 李华
网站建设 2026/4/18 10:50:16

快速理解模拟电子技术基础中的耦合方式

模拟电路中的信号“接力赛”:深入解析三种经典耦合方式你有没有想过,一个微弱的传感器信号是如何一步步被放大到足以驱动扬声器或ADC输入的?在多级放大电路中,每一级就像接力赛中的运动员——前一棒必须把“信号火炬”稳稳交到下一…

作者头像 李华
网站建设 2026/4/16 18:58:38

StableAnimator快速配置指南:一键实现身份一致视频动画

StableAnimator快速配置指南:一键实现身份一致视频动画 【免费下载链接】StableAnimator [CVPR2025] We present StableAnimator, the first end-to-end ID-preserving video diffusion framework, which synthesizes high-quality videos without any post-process…

作者头像 李华
网站建设 2026/4/18 1:34:49

终极GTA V模组开发框架:零基础快速上手完整指南

终极GTA V模组开发框架:零基础快速上手完整指南 【免费下载链接】YimMenuV2 Unfinished WIP 项目地址: https://gitcode.com/GitHub_Trending/yi/YimMenuV2 YimMenuV2是一款基于C20标准构建的GTA V模组框架,为游戏逆向工程和模组开发提供了完整的…

作者头像 李华
网站建设 2026/4/22 19:31:08

基于springboot + vue社区智慧消防管理系统(源码+数据库+文档)

社区智慧消防管理 目录 基于springboot vue社区智慧消防管理系统 一、前言 二、系统功能演示 三、技术选型 四、其他项目参考 五、代码参考 六、测试参考 七、最新计算机毕设选题推荐 八、源码获取: 基于springboot vue社区智慧消防管理系统 一、前言 博…

作者头像 李华